Hi Andrew,
Understand your predicament now, your hand cant be in two places at once
Also apologise for my misunderstanding of the differances between prayer and contemplation.
As i say its a difficult thing to do, and get yourself in focus. I also started using f4 as i wanted the bgd out of focus. Then found out that with a 50mm lens at f4 the depth of field at 5ft subject to lens distance is only 6 inches. At 4ft this reduces to 4in etc....
Changed my f number to 8 and had a great deal more success as my effective dof doubled.
